CVE-2020-14294

February 26, 2023 by

An issue was discovered in Secudos Qiata FTA 1.70.19. The comment feature allows persistent XSS that is executed when reading transfer comments or the global notice board.

CVE-2020-14320

February 26, 2023 by

In Moodle before 3.9.1, 3.8.4 and 3.7.7, the filter in the admin task log required extra sanitizing to prevent a reflected XSS risk.

CVE-2020-14222

February 26, 2023 by

HCL Digital Experience 8.5, 9.0, 9.5 is susceptible to cross site scripting (XSS). One subcomponent is vulnerable to reflected XSS. In reflected XSS, an attacker must induce a victim to click on a crafted URL from some delivery mechanism (email, other web site).

CVE-2020-14223

February 26, 2023 by

HCL Digital Experience 8.5, 9.0, 9.5 is susceptible to cross-site scripting (XSS). The vulnerability could be employed in a reflected or non-persistent XSS attack.

CVE-2020-14240

February 26, 2023 by

HCL Notes versions previous to releases 9.0.1 FP10 IF8, 10.0.1 FP6 and 11.0.1 FP1 is susceptible to a Stored Cross-site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ability. An attacker could use this vulnerability to execute script in a victim’s Web browser within the security context of the hosting Web site and/or steal the victim’s cookie-based authentication credentials.

CVE-2020-14271

February 26, 2023 by

HCL iNotes v9, v10 and v11 is susceptible to a Stored Cross-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ability due to improper handling of message content. An unauthenticated remote attacker could exploit this vulnerability using specially-crafted markup to execute script in a victim’s web browser within the security context of the hosting Web site and/or steal the victim’s cookie-based authentication credentials.
